文章 2023-11-07 来自:开发者社区

FFmpeg+SDL播放器开发实践:解析、解码、渲染全流程详解

FFmpeg是一套可以用来记录、转换数字音频、视频,并能将其转化为流的开源计算机程序。采用LGPL或GPL许可证。它提供了录制、转换以及流化音视频的完整解决方案。它包含了非常先进的音频/视频编解码libavcodec,为了保证高可移植性和编解码质量,libavcodec里很多code都是从头开发的。FFmpeg在Linux平台下开发,但它同...

FFmpeg+SDL播放器开发实践:解析、解码、渲染全流程详解
文章 2022-06-08 来自:开发者社区

FFmpeg开发笔记(五):ffmpeg解码的基本流程详解(ffmpeg3新解码api)

前言  ffmpeg涉及了很多,循序渐进,本篇描述基本的解码流程,主要ffmpeg解码流程在ffmpeg3及以后新增的2个api进行了补充,更为详细可以参考《FFmpeg开发笔记(四):ffmpeg解码的基本流程详解》Demo  ffmpeg解码流程  ffmpeg的解码和编码都遵循其基本的执行流程。  新api解码基本本流程...

FFmpeg开发笔记(五):ffmpeg解码的基本流程详解(ffmpeg3新解码api)
文章 2022-06-08 来自:开发者社区

FFmpeg开发笔记(四):ffmpeg解码的基本流程详解

前言  ffmpeg涉及了很多,循序渐进,本篇描述基本的解码流程。Demo  ffmpeg解码流程  ffmpeg的解码和编码都遵循其基本的执行流程。  基本流程如下:  步骤一:注册:  使用ffmpeg对应的库,都需要进行注册,可以注册子项也可以注册全部。步骤二:打开文件ÿ...

FFmpeg开发笔记(四):ffmpeg解码的基本流程详解

本页面内关键词为智能算法引擎基于机器学习所生成,如有任何问题,可在页面下方点击"联系我们"与我们沟通。